摘要
OBJECTIVE: To study the constituents of Kalimeris indica and its bioactivity. METHOD: The constituents were isolated by various chromatographic techniques and their structures were elucidated by their physicochemical properties and the spectral data analysis. Use the disk diffusion method, see whether a sample can produce inhibition zone and its round size, semi-quantitatively evaluate the samples antimicrobial activity. RESULT: Eight compounds were isolated and identified as succinic acid (1), glycerolmonopalmitate (2), protocatechuic acid (3), uracil (4), syringic acid (5), protocatechuic acid methyl ester (6), esculetin (7), medicagenic acid (8). The result of activity screening indicate that succinic and syringic acid have bacteriostasis to bacillus subtilis. CONCLUSION: All Compounds were isolated from the genus Kalimeris for the first time, succinic acid (1) and syringic acid (5) have bacteriostasis to bacillus subtilis.
